2025 Edition
In 2025, during the Jubilee Year, Cerda celebrated Saint Joseph with its usual calendar of religious and folk events, confirming the community's deep bond with its co-patron. The sixth edition of the Infiorata adorned the steps of the Mother Church, while 'A Cavalcata di San Giuseppe brought horses and costumed riders back through the town streets.
On March 19th, the highlight of the event, the Solemn Mass, the 13th public edition of 'I Virgineddi' in Piazza V. La Mantia, the procession of the statue, and the Tavulata di San Giuseppe with the blessing of bread, sfince, and pignolata took place, concluding with fireworks. An edition that united faith, folklore, and solidarity in the heart of the Madonie town.
